ITV has unveiled this year's Love Island villa ahead of the reality show's return to screens next week.
The show is back on Virgin Media Two and ITV2 from Monday, June 3 at 9:00pm, and fans have been given a sneak peek of what the contestants hope will be a des res.
As the game of love gets under way, the Islanders must couple up in order to secure their place in the villa, with those who stay single finding themselves at risk of being dumped from the island.
Caroline Flack will once again be Cupid's presenter at the luxury Mallorcan villa, while Iain Stirling also returns with his inimitable take on all the island action as show narrator.
Irish interest in the show should be high as one of the contestants is 23-year-old Dubliner Yewanda Biala, with Dancing with the Stars Ireland professional Curtis Pritchard also taking part.
